Do Pay Attention to Small Leakages
A ruptured pipeline does not occur in a vacuum or overnight. There are red flags that can attract your focus and also show to you some damaged pipes in your home. Signs of warnings in your pipes include gurgling paint, peeling off wallpaper, water streaks, water stains, or trickling noises behind the walls. There are indicators that the pipeline will burst. Don't wait for a rise if you see these signs. Repair and also check your plumbing repaired prior to it causes huge damage to your house, finances, and an individual problem.
Do Not Panic in Case of a Burst Pipeline
Timing is essential when it comes to water damages. If a pipeline bursts in your house, immediately closed off your primary water valve to cut off the source and also avoid more damages. Call a respectable water damages restoration expert for help.

Some Do's & Don't When Dealing with a Water Damage
DO:
Make sure the water source has been eliminated. Contact a plumber if needed. Turn off circuit breakers supplying electricity to wet areas and unplug any electronics that are on wet carpet or surfaces Remove small furniture items Remove as much excess water as possible by mopping or blotting; Use WHITE towels to blot wet carpeting Wipe water from wooden furniture after removing anything on it Remove and prop up wet upholstery cushions for even drying (check for any bleeding) Pin up curtains or furniture skirts if needed Place aluminum foil, saucers or wood blocks between furniture legs and wet carpet Turn on air conditioning for maximum drying in winter and open windows in the summer Open any drawers and cabinets affected for complete drying but do not force them open Remove any valuable art objects or paintings to a safe, dry place Open any suitcases or luggage that may have been affected to dry, preferably in sunlight Hang any fur or leather goods to dry at room temperature Punch small holes in sagging ceilings to relieve trapped water (don't forget to place pans beneath!); however, if the ceiling is sagging extremely low, stay out of the room and we'll take care of it DO NOT:
Leave wet fabrics in place; dry them as soon as possible Leave books, magazines or any other colored items on wet carpets or floor Use your household vacuum to remove water Use TV's or other electronics/appliances while standing on wet carpets or floors; especially not on wet concrete floors Turn on ceiling fixtures if the ceiling is wet Turn your heat up, unless instructed otherwise
